Account recovery — Brackmere queue compaction. If compaction stalls, check segment locks on broker 2, then force-roll the active segment. Never delete offsets manually. Re-auth to the compaction console requires the recovery account; standard SSO won't work while brokers are degraded. Unseal the recovery account with the passphrase noted directly below this fragment.

vault phrase of haweg-kaweg = fenok-pelox-gilys-novdor-gileth

Subject: DR Drill — Nightcrane Backfill Scheduler

Team,

Next Tuesday we run the quarterly disaster-recovery drill for Nightcrane, the scheduler that handles nightly data backfills. During the drill, the primary scheduler in the Velmont region will be taken offline and support should expect paused backfill jobs for up to two hours. No customer action is needed; queued runs resume automatically. If the failover console prompts for manual unlock, use the recovery passphrase below, which rotates after each drill.

strongbox words: druath-quenael

## Configuration

The Gatewick turnstile counter reads its settings from `.env` at startup, never at runtime, so any change requires a restart of the counter daemon. Set `TURNSTILE_POLL_MS` conservatively — values under 200 overwhelm older gate firmware at Halloran Stadium. The daemon also authenticates to the central tally service, and its credential belongs on the following line:

vault entry, kafop-kajog: LEDGER_TOKEN13=01047e8f078d2

Ticket: Missed Pick-up — Drone Unit for Servicing

Survey drone from the Calder Ridge site was boxed and ready, but the Swiftmere courier never arrived Thursday. Unit still at the field shed. Rebooked for Monday, morning slot. Dispatch to confirm the driver signs the equipment log on collection. Give the courier this instruction at hand-over:

drop instructions, hahip-badug: the quenox ralath courier leaves the kaseth fraiel rusiel tameth belys istdor ralion giliel ledger at gate 7830 under passcode 165413